Hallo,
ich habe eine JTextPane in die ich verschieden farbige Texte per doc.insertString( ... ) einfüge.
Wenn ich die JTextPane normal in mein JPanel einfüge dann bricht der Text wunderschön um kein Problem.
Nachdem ich die JTextPane zum anzeigen eines Chats benutze muss dieser aber scrollen.
Wenn ich die JTextPane in eine JScrollPane packe ist aber der automatisch Zeilenumbruch futsch!
Wie kann ich das lösen?
Ach ja und zum Thema scrollen ... die JScrollPane scrollt nicht automatisch mit.
Ich habe das jetzt so gelöst, dass ich mir nach einfügen des Textes den MaxValue der Scrollbar hole und
die Scrollbar Position auf diesen Wert setzte.
Gibt eine elegantere Lösung?
mfg userc45
edit: Warum poste ich das in der Applet Sektion - ich entwickle ein Applet vllt gibt es da Einschränkungen ka
ich habe eine JTextPane in die ich verschieden farbige Texte per doc.insertString( ... ) einfüge.
Wenn ich die JTextPane normal in mein JPanel einfüge dann bricht der Text wunderschön um kein Problem.
Nachdem ich die JTextPane zum anzeigen eines Chats benutze muss dieser aber scrollen.
Wenn ich die JTextPane in eine JScrollPane packe ist aber der automatisch Zeilenumbruch futsch!
Wie kann ich das lösen?
Ach ja und zum Thema scrollen ... die JScrollPane scrollt nicht automatisch mit.
Ich habe das jetzt so gelöst, dass ich mir nach einfügen des Textes den MaxValue der Scrollbar hole und
die Scrollbar Position auf diesen Wert setzte.
Gibt eine elegantere Lösung?
mfg userc45
edit: Warum poste ich das in der Applet Sektion - ich entwickle ein Applet vllt gibt es da Einschränkungen ka